Description

This proof pattern from the extended Shield Nickel series tests one of the more unusual compositions in the 1866 program. The patterns numbered from J-513 onward were produced in smaller quantities than the core testing series, making them among the scarcest individual varieties in the entire 1866 nickel pattern oeuvre. Their rarity has made complete attribution challenging for generations of numismatists — distinguishing between similar-looking alloys requires either destructive analysis or non-invasive techniques like X-ray fluorescence, and many examples have been cataloged under generic descriptions rather than precise compositional identifications.

Rarity Notes

R.7. Approximately 5-10 examples known.
